David Arquette Extended Interview | 'The Jennifer Hudson Show'
Videos November 23, 2022
The “Kindness Captain” for the On Our Sleeves movement talks about his iconic role as Dewey Riley”in the fan favorite franchise “Scream” and impersonates the voice of Ghostface.